Los registros Low-code, en el contexto de una plataforma low-code como AppMaster, son registros generados automáticamente de eventos, actividades y métricas de rendimiento que brindan información valiosa sobre el comportamiento y la funcionalidad de una aplicación. Estos registros son una parte esencial del ciclo de vida del desarrollo de software y ofrecen información crucial para monitorear, solucionar problemas y mejorar las aplicaciones creadas con herramientas low-code. Al capturar la interacción entre diferentes componentes de las aplicaciones, los registros low-code ayudan a los desarrolladores a identificar y resolver problemas de manera rápida y eficiente, acelerando así el proceso de desarrollo.
Las plataformas Low-code, incluida AppMaster, han ganado popularidad en los últimos años al permitir a los desarrolladores crear aplicaciones rápidamente mediante el empleo de interfaces gráficas intuitivas, plantillas prediseñadas y funcionalidad drag-and-drop. Según Gartner, se prevé que el mercado low-code alcance los 13.800 millones de dólares en 2021, con una tasa de crecimiento anual compuesta (CAGR) del 23,2% entre 2020 y 2025. Como resultado de este crecimiento, la importancia de monitorear y mantener las aplicaciones creadas El uso de dichas plataformas ha aumentado sustancialmente. Los registros Low-code desempeñan un papel vital para garantizar que estas aplicaciones sean eficientes, confiables y seguras.
En la plataforma no-code AppMaster, los registros low-code brindan detalles completos sobre varios aspectos del comportamiento de una aplicación. Algunas de las características clave de los registros low-code incluyen:
1. Eventos de aplicaciones: los registros Low-code capturan información esencial sobre diversos eventos que ocurren dentro de una aplicación desarrollada con AppMaster. Estos pueden incluir interacciones de usuarios, transacciones de bases de datos, eventos del sistema e interacciones de componentes, entre otras actividades. Al realizar un seguimiento de estos eventos, los desarrolladores pueden obtener información sobre el rendimiento de la aplicación, identificar posibles cuellos de botella o problemas y tomar decisiones informadas al optimizar y mejorar la aplicación.
2. Registros de errores: en caso de una excepción o error en tiempo de ejecución, los registros low-code brindan información detallada sobre el error, incluida su descripción, origen y seguimiento de la pila. Al analizar estos registros de errores, los desarrolladores pueden identificar la causa raíz del problema e implementar las correcciones o mejoras adecuadas.
3. Métricas de rendimiento: los registros Low-code ofrecen métricas de rendimiento valiosas, como tiempos de respuesta, latencia, rendimiento y utilización de recursos, entre otras. Al analizar estas métricas, los desarrolladores pueden identificar cuellos de botella en el rendimiento y optimizar la aplicación para garantizar mejores experiencias de usuario y una utilización más eficiente de los recursos.
4. Registros de acceso y seguridad: para aplicaciones que requieren autenticación y autorización, los registros low-code brindan información esencial sobre el acceso de los usuarios, incluidos intentos de inicio de sesión, roles de usuario y control de acceso. Al monitorear estos registros relacionados con la seguridad, los desarrolladores pueden garantizar que la aplicación cumpla con las mejores prácticas de seguridad y proteger los datos confidenciales del acceso no autorizado.
Un ejemplo de cómo se pueden utilizar los registros low-code en la plataforma AppMaster involucra a un desarrollador que crea una aplicación de comercio electrónico con un servidor backend, una interfaz web y aplicaciones móviles para iOS y Android. El desarrollador puede utilizar registros low-code para monitorear las interacciones del usuario en el frontend, rastrear las transacciones de la base de datos en el backend y analizar posibles cuellos de botella en el rendimiento en todos los componentes. Si surge un problema, como una página de carga lenta o errores inesperados, el desarrollador puede utilizar los registros low-code para identificar la causa raíz e implementar una solución rápidamente, garantizando una experiencia de usuario perfecta y reduciendo el riesgo de pérdida de ingresos debido a tiempo de inactividad de la aplicación.
La plataforma low-code de AppMaster fomenta la creación y el mantenimiento eficientes de aplicaciones generando registros low-code que brindan a los desarrolladores información valiosa sobre el comportamiento, el rendimiento y la seguridad de las aplicaciones. Estos registros son fundamentales para identificar problemas, optimizar el rendimiento de las aplicaciones y garantizar que las aplicaciones creadas en AppMaster satisfagan las demandas en constante evolución de los usuarios finales y las empresas por igual.